Very worst case scenario is you would need a 94-95 Crossmember and motor mounts. I would say just stick with 94-95 type parts as much as possible. They are different than 99-04 but IDK if a 5.0 will bolt onto a New Edge crossmember. There is probably going to be an issue with the speedo too. Although it's not a full speedometer cable the 94-95 cars have like a hybred of a VSS and a speedo cable. The tranny actually has a gear in it and there is a little short cable that has a gear on it and then a sensor plugs in that.

I don't think this would be a very hard swap all things considered. I think it would be cool.

My buddy put a 5.0 in a 97 gt. He did have to change the K-member along with a bunch of the wiring and the computer. Plus it also depends on your local Inspection/Emissions laws if you want to put it on the street. A full out track car would be no problem for this swap
